A long current-carrying wire is parallel to the y axis with the current I = 4.3 A along the +y direction. A magnetic field of magnitude B = 1.1 T lies in the y—z plane, directed 35° away from the y axis as shown in the figure below. (a) What is the direction of the magnetic force on the wire? 1 in the +x direction in the −x direction in the +y direction in the −y direction in the +z direction in the −z direction (b) What is the magnitude of the magnetic force on a 1.2-m-long section of the wire? 2 N
